Physocarpus opulifolius or Green Ninebark is a hardy deciduous shrub known for its attractive green foliage, clusters of small white to pale pink flowers in late spring to early summer, and distinctive peeling bark that adds winter interest. In autumn, the foliage takes on warm yellow and bronze tones before falling. The lobed, serrated leaves create a dense, bushy habit, making it an excellent choice for hedging and screening. Perfect for adding a splash of colour to the garden and does equally well in garden beds or containers. Fertilise when planting and again after new growth appears. Prune to shape if necessary.
Soil: Thrives in well-drained soils
Conditions: Full sun to part shade. Tolerates a range of conditions, including drought, poor soils, and cold climates.
Sized: Height 1.5-3m x width 1.5-3m
